Six Local Community Leaders Join North Tahoe Community Alliance Board of Directors
Six local community leaders have joined the North Tahoe Community Alliance’s all-volunteer board of directors. The board will help make recommendations about how to reinvest TBID and TOT funds generated by tourism in support of local priorities that benefit residents, businesses and visitors.
The members who assumed their board positions at April’s meeting include:
- Northstar Business Association (designated seat) – Amy Kylberg
- Northstar California (organization nominated seat) – Kelsey Everton
- Palisades Tahoe (organization nominated seat) – Mike Martin
- The Ritz-Carlton (organization nominated seat) – Josh Johnson
- Tahoe City Downtown Association (designated seat) – Robb Olson
- West Shore Lodging/Property Management (designated seat) – DJ Ewan
“I’m continually impressed with the caliber of talent and diversity of experience we’re able to attract to our volunteer board of directors,” said Tony Karwowski, NTCA president and CEO. “The makeup of our current board will be invaluable as we continue to address community priorities over the next several years. I am excited by this group of leaders’ unique perspectives, and how these viewpoints challenge the status quo — particularly as we make decisions on the allocation of tourism-generated funding to address issues that affect our community.
The NTCA Board of Directors guides the work of the organization in its responsibilities under the North Lake Tahoe Tourism Business Improvement District (NLT-TBID) and in contracts with the County of Placer to leverage tourism-generated funding through the efforts of NTCA, the North Tahoe Chamber and Lake Tahoe Travel to support a community vitality, economic health & resiliency, and destination stewardship.
The board includes six seats that are nominated by organizations, and 10 designated seats elected by the membership, as specified in the NTCA bylaws. All board members volunteer their time, with no compensation, to help shape and guide the activities of the NTCA.
In addition, the full board elected its new executive committee, with Jill Schott named as Board Chair. Kevin Drake will serve as Vice Chair, Caroline Ross as Board Secretary, DJ Ewan as Treasurer, and Sue Rae Irelan will contribute to the executive committee as Past Chair.

The Board of Directors meets the requirements set forth in the TBID Management District Plan (MDP), which includes establishing a Board that reflects the diverse North Lake Tahoe business community and representation from all sectors and geographic regions. Board and committee meetings are open to the public, and the NTCA is committed to fiscal transparency and incorporating public input and participation in all decision-making.
